Installing windows programs with a disk

I have to use a program/software that is Windows only for a course I am taking.
I want to set up Windows on my macbook pro (1 yr old)...
My question is:
Once I have windows installed, and running... if I put in this Windows program (disk), will it work like it would on a PC?
Thanks,
Clueless

Once you have Windows installed and running, you will have a PC, so yes, it will work like a PC.
For clarification, you will need to have your Windows running when you put in your disc. I have seen some people who thought that they only needed to install Boot Camp to have windows compatibility with their Mac, and they didn't understand why their Mac wouldn't load the CD they just put in the drive. They had loaded Boot Camp so to was supposed to support Windows now (in their mind).

    Step 4: Install the Boot Camp Drivers for Windows
    After installing Windows, install Mac-specific drivers and other software for Windows using your Mac OS X installation disc.  The Mac OS X disc installs drivers to support Mac components, including AirPort,built-in iSight camera, the Apple Remote, the trackpad on a portable Mac, and thefunction keys on an Apple keyboard. 
    The Mac OS X disc also installs the Boot Camp control panel for Windows and theApple Boot Camp system tray item.
    To install the Boot Camp drivers:
    1 Eject the Windows installation disc.
    2 Insert the Mac OS X disc.  If the installer doesn’t start automatically, browse the disc using Windows Explorerand double-click the setup.exe file in the Boot Camp directory.
    3 Follow the onscreen instructions.
    If a message appears that says the software you’re installing has not passed Windows  Logo testing, click Continue Anyway.
    Windows that appear only briefly during the installation don’t require your input.
    If nothing appears to be happening, there may be a hidden window that you mustrespond to. Check the taskbar and look behind open windows.
    Important: Do not click the Cancel button in any of the installer dialogs.
    4 After your computer restarts, follow the instructions in the Found New Hardware  Wizard to update your software drivers (Windows XP only).
    5 Follow the instructions for any other wizards that appear.
    6 Check for updated Boot Camp drivers by using Apple Software Update or going to www.apple.com/support/bootcamp.
      If You Have Problems Installing the Device Drivers 
    If it appears that the Boot Camp drivers weren’t successfully installed, try repairing them.
    To repair Boot Camp drivers:
    1 Start up your computer in Windows.
    2 Insert your Mac OS X installation disc.
    3 If the installer doesn’t start automatically, browse the disc using Windows Explorerand double-click the setup.exe file in the Boot Camp directory.
    4 Click Repair and follow the onscreen instructions.
    If a message appears that says the software you’re installing has not passed Windows  Logo testing, click Continue Anyway. 
    If you need to reinstall specific drivers, you can install one driver at a time. For example,if your built-in iSight camera isn’t working, you can reinstall just the iSight driver.
    Individual drivers are in the Drivers folder on the Mac OS X installation disc.

  • Installed windows 7 with Boot camp and now cannot get back to OS x x

    Have installed Windows 7 with Boot Camp on a 20" 2006 iMac running X 6.8. Now cannot get back to original OS. Tried Snow Leopard in drive and holding c and various other keys  at start up but still Windows. Any ideas?

    Boot Using OPTION key:
      1. Restart the computer.
      2. Immediately after the chime press and hold down the
          "OPTION" key.
      3. Release the key when the boot manager appears.
      4. Select the disk icon for OS X.
      5. Click on the arrow button below the icon.

  • Can i install windows 7 with bootcamp on imac with flash storage

    can i install windows 7 with bootcamp on imac with flash storage

    Yes, you can. The type of storage on which you install is not relevant, as long as it is connected to an 'internal' storage control. Windows licensing restricts its installation on external/portable disks. Windows-to-go is the only legal means to do that.
